The village of Tideswell stands in the heart of the Peak District National Park. Famous for its fine church dedicated to St John the Baptist, known as "The Cathedral of the Peak", the village is also noted for its well dressing and carnival wakes. There is excellent walking with rugged peaks to the north, gentle hills and dales to the south and Millers Dale just outside the village. Mam Tor and Castleton are only a few miles away and the popular Spa town of Buxton is within a 15 minute drive. Tideswell has many fine country inns and excellent restaurants, a chemist, butchers, bakers and much more.

A lovingly restored, traditional terraced cottage situated in the very heart of the village of Tideswell. Dating back to the 1700s, the cottage was once part of a shop, Chapmans of Tideswell, a newsagent and printing company. During WWII, the rear part of the present-day kitchen was used as a telephone exchange, hence the name of the property.
